So what’s going on? After you graduate, your Microsoft 365 license will shift from a student account to a basic one. This transition does not only involve switching the party hats – it’s a critical change that will impact your access to the services and content you rely on during your academic journey. You don’t want to lose access to your files and projects, especially those last-minute assignments that took hours (or days) to perfect! It’s time to buckle up and figure out your game plan.
To ensure a smooth transition, make sure to back up all your essential files stored in OneDrive before it's too late; once your account is downgraded, you may not be able to retrieve them. Consider transferring important documents to a personal account, or better yet, saving them on an external drive. After all those group projects and 3 AM study sessions, you deserve to maintain a hold on your hard-earned academic history.
Moreover, stay informed about deadlines and any updates from your college. Importantly, the cut-off date is January 31, 2025, so you’ve got a bit of time, but why wait until the last minute?
